[arch-commits] Commit in jupyter-server/trunk (PKGBUILD)

Antonio Rojas arojas at gemini.archlinux.org
Tue Nov 23 09:45:00 UTC 2021


    Date: Tuesday, November 23, 2021 @ 09:45:00
  Author: arojas
Revision: 1054432

Update to 1.12.0

Modified:
  jupyter-server/trunk/PKGBUILD

----------+
 PKGBUILD |   13 +++++++++++--
 1 file changed, 11 insertions(+), 2 deletions(-)

Modified: PKGBUILD
===================================================================
--- PKGBUILD	2021-11-23 09:15:03 UTC (rev 1054431)
+++ PKGBUILD	2021-11-23 09:45:00 UTC (rev 1054432)
@@ -1,7 +1,7 @@
 # Maintainer: Antonio Rojas <arojas at archlinux.org>
 
 pkgname=jupyter-server
-pkgver=1.11.2
+pkgver=1.12.0
 pkgrel=1
 pkgdesc='Provides the backend for Jupyter web applications like Jupyter notebook, JupyterLab, and Voila'
 arch=(any)
@@ -10,9 +10,10 @@
 depends=(python-jupyter_client jupyter-nbformat jupyter-nbconvert python-terminado python-prometheus_client python-traitlets python-tornado
          python-jinja python-send2trash python-anyio python-jupyter_packaging python-websocket-client python-requests-unixsocket)
 makedepends=(python-setuptools)
+checkdepends=(python-pytest-tornasync python-pytest-console-scripts)
 optdepends=('jupyter-server-mathjax: to use local MathJax')
 source=(https://pypi.io/packages/source/j/${pkgname/-/_}/${pkgname/-/_}-$pkgver.tar.gz)
-sha256sums=('c1f32e0c1807ab2de37bf70af97a36b4436db0bc8af3124632b1f4441038bf95')
+sha256sums=('0d8ab06f34e1cad224373e3b127e07d9cbb48babd66286136fbd075ce509b6ff')
 
 build() {
   cd ${pkgname/-/_}-$pkgver
@@ -19,6 +20,14 @@
   python setup.py build 
 }
 
+check() {
+  cd ${pkgname/-/_}-$pkgver
+  python setup.py install --root="$PWD"/tmp_install --optimize=1
+  PYTHONPATH="$PWD"/`ls tmp_install/usr/lib/python*/site-packages`
+  PATH="$PWD/tmp_install/usr/bin:$PATH"
+  pytest jupyter_server
+}
+
 package() {
   cd ${pkgname/-/_}-$pkgver
   python setup.py install --skip-build --root="$pkgdir" --optimize=1



More information about the arch-commits mailing list